Latest Patents

Magee's latest patents include a method and system in a distributed shared-memory data processing system for determining utilization of shared-memory included within nodes by a designated application. This innovation involves executing a single operating system simultaneously across multiple processors within coupled processing nodes. The system determines the utilization of each memory location within the shared-memory by assessing how often each memory location is accessed.

Another significant patent is the shared memory support method and apparatus for a microkernel data processing system. This invention allows for the efficient sharing of a memory partition between tasks and threads, enabling adaptive sharing of data for local tasks or copying data into I/O buffers for remote tasks. The system automatically determines whether sharing has been established and adapts accordingly.
